Principal Quality Specialist - QA Programs IFP is responsible for overseeing the IFP quality assurance process, establishing, maintaining, and socializing the required IFP QMS standards and procedures which make up the IFP QMS. This role also ensures effective design to commercialization life-cycle quality management activities are in place for all IFP product categories across the end-to-end supply chain so required product quality performance and regulatory compliance is achieved. The Principal Quality Specialist - QA Programs IFP will provide strategic and tactical support to Global/Segment Quality Leaders, their teams as well as cross-functional teams to help the development and deployment of global and segment quality programs, standards, and tools. This role has accountability to represent K-C in external audits of the IFP QMS and by customers, certification bodies and regulatory authorities.
Oversee Quality Management System (QMS): - Establish, maintain, and provide access to required QMS standards, procedures, processes, and forms. - Ensure QMS standards, processes, and practices meet K-C and external stakeholder requirements (e.g., ISO 9001, 13485, 22716). - Support IFP Quality Strategy Deployment through OGSIM initiative implementation. - Participate in global project teams to develop global standards. - Incorporate Enterprise Quality Management System documents and processes into the IFP Quality Management System. - Utilize systems like EtQ to maintain QMS processes and documents. Ensure Compliance and Conduct Audits: - Collaborate with customers, authorities, external auditors, or other stakeholders to demonstrate QMS effectiveness and compliance. - Achieve in-market quality performance and regulatory compliance for assigned product categories and platforms. Deploy Training and Build Capability: - Implement training processes and programs to build capability and awareness in the correct usage of QMS documents and processes. - Coach and guide cross-functional teams on quality engineering concepts and tools. - SME for Quality Tools (EtQ, GE Plant Applications, etc.) Drive Quality Performance and Mitigate Risks: - Develop and execute quality programs, initiatives, and targets to achieve product quality performance and regulatory compliance. - Identify and mitigate risks using IFP and K-C risk management tools. Support Product Development and Lifecycle Management: - Lead the development of goals, targets, and outcomes for new product development and product design changes. - Interface with R&D, Procurement, Manufacturing, and Distribution for new product introductions and changes to existing products. - Represent quality at cross-functional sector meetings and global project teams. - Maintain awareness and oversight of in-market quality and regulatory risks and issues. Promote Continuous Improvement and Problem Solving: - Adopt a right-***-time quality mindset, including robust problem-solving and continual improvement efforts. - Monitor and control product quality performance from initial design to ongoing monitoring.
QUALIFICATIONS: Basic Qualifications - A Bachelor’s degree in a relevant discipline, typically science or engineering and / or significant quality management experience. - Min 10 years of experience in a QMS, Supplier or Manufacturing Quality role or a Research & Engineering product role. - Working knowledge and experience with products requiring compliance to various regulatory or other technical requirements. - Working knowledge on establishing and maintaining an effective Quality Management System. Preferred Qualifications - A recognized quality management qualification is desirable such as ASQ Certified Quality Engineer / Quality Manager / Auditor or CQI Chartered Quality Management Professional. - Internal or Lead Auditor qualification. - Experience of quality in medical device, pharmaceutical, food or similar environment. - Understanding of key regulations standards applicable to LATAM, EMEA and APAC.
